Masami Yoshida is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Biophysics and Physiology. According to data from OpenAlex, Masami Yoshida has authored 12 papers receiving a total of 315 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 7 papers in Molecular Biology, 7 papers in Biophysics and 4 papers in Physiology. Recurrent topics in Masami Yoshida’s work include Electromagnetic Fields and Biological Effects (7 papers), Spaceflight effects on biology (3 papers) and Cell death mechanisms and regulation (2 papers). Masami Yoshida is often cited by papers focused on Electromagnetic Fields and Biological Effects (7 papers), Spaceflight effects on biology (3 papers) and Cell death mechanisms and regulation (2 papers). Masami Yoshida collaborates with scholars based in Japan, China and United States. Masami Yoshida's co-authors include Junji Miyakoshi, Hiroko Yaguchi, Takehisa Nakahara, Keiko Shibuya, Masahiro Hiraoka, Guirong Ding, N Honda, Hideki Hirose, Furong Tian and Yosuke Ejima and has published in prestigious journals such as Radiology, Biochemical and Biophysical Research Communications and American Journal of Respiratory Cell and Molecular Biology.
